TL;DR Summary
The International Criminal Court (ICC) is accused of politically targeting Israel by issuing arrest warrants against its leaders, despite lacking jurisdiction as Israel is not a signatory of the Rome Treaty.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u condemned the move as biased and illegal, asserting Israel's right to self-defense. The article argues that the ICC's actions support Hamas and calls for U.S. sanctions against the ICC and prosecution of Hamas leaders for crimes against U.S. citizens.
